هتكلم شوية عن لو حد مهتم بال problem solving وازاى يقدر يتدرب ويحسن نفسه
1- ال Problem Solving ما هو الا skill او رياضة زى اللعب بالعجلة او الكورة او لعبة الشطرنج وغيرها هتفيدك ومعا الوقت هتلاقى تفكيرك ذهنيا بيتحسن مش هيبقى عبقرى بس هتحس بفرق لما تقرا كود او tracing للكود ولو هتذاكر حاجة جديدة عليك
2- وزيها زاى اى رياضة مش هتبقى expert فيها من تانى يوم اكيد محتاج صبر وتدريب وتعب شوية فى الاول ونفس طويل جدا فلا تيأس وتحبط بسرعة فى الاول دا اهم حاجة .
3- لو انت طالب لسه فى الكلية دا اكتر وقت بيبقى عندك وقت للتدريب والحل فأستغل الفترة دى كويس جدا تشارك فى مسابقات البرمجة وتكون تيم وتحل معاهم وتتدربوا سوا ولو عندك acm community فى الكلية بتاعتك خليك معاهم هيساعدوك جدا
4- ولو مفيش حاول تشوف كلية فيها acm وكلم الناس اللى فيها هيساعدوك كلهم ناس جميلة وبيحبوا يساعدوا جدا واحضر السيشن بتاعتهم وادرب معاهم .
5- و كان فيه شيت كويس جدا عامله الدكتور مصطفى سعد بارك الله فيه بالمسائل والفديوهات اللى هتساعدك علشان تفهم اى topic وشرح للمسائل بردو فى التشانل بتاعته بردو
#gid=1160016643" target="_blank" rel="noopener" onclick="event.stopPropagation()">docs.google.com
ودا ال channel بتاعته
youtube.com
وبردو فى channel تانى كويسة
youtube.com
#gid=1160016643" target="_blank" rel="noopener" onclick="event.stopPropagation()">docs.google.com
ودا ال channel بتاعته
youtube.com
وبردو فى channel تانى كويسة
youtube.com
6- لو انت اتخرجت حاول قدر الامكان لا تترك الحل لو كل اسبوع مسألة واحدة كويس بردو ومن المصادر الكويسة اللى ممكن تحل منها بعد التخرج هو LeetCode وفيها غيره كتير بس هو كويس ومعظم الشركات بتجيب منه المسائل .
7- وال Problem solving بقي مهم جدا لمعظم الشركات فحاول تتدرب حتى لو بسيط خليها عادة بالنسبالك هتساعدك وتفيدك لما تكبر واهم حاجة لا تيأس ومتقولش مش عارف افكر او مش عارف احل لا استعين بالله وواحدة واحدة الدنيا هتبقى كويسة ان شاء الله
8- انا قعدت اكتر من سنتين فى الكلية مش عارف احل وباخد بالساعات فى المسالة وكل يوم كنت بحل واخش كونتستات وبحاول وبردو مكنتش كويس لحد شوية شوية اتحسنت وبقت كويس الحمد الله .
جاري تحميل الاقتراحات...